There is also what appears to be a crucifix shape marking on the lower left of the airfield and am curious as to what that signifies.
|
I believe it's a "landing-T", signifying the direction to land and is positioned close to the threshold. It was/is common on round shaped airfields where one always wanted to take-off and land into wind. If the left half of the horizontal bar is folded, use right hand circuit. If the right half of the horizontal bar is folded, use left hand circuit. As it is, the decision is down to the pilot.
